Output 79726087018cc8ed6be285364ccf5f80566b54dd1fd1fecc359ac7b0acb960f3:47

value
568609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a73d5faab04c8e8c8385e629c8e939f115d2e197 OP_EQUAL
address
3GwJHu5dyxrzXZpjCBydXT84XgHZgHG3hK
transaction
79726087018cc8ed6be285364ccf5f80566b54dd1fd1fecc359ac7b0acb960f3
confirmations
102081
spent
true